NEW YORK, Aug. 4 /PRNewswire/ -- Standard & Poor's today assigned its double-'Api' insurer financial strength rating to Erie Insurance Co.
The company is licensed in 10 states. Erie Insurance's major line of business is private passenger auto liability, and it is a member of Erie Insurance Group, a large insurance group. The company commenced operations in 1973.
The company meets Standard & Poor's rating criteria for pool members, and therefore it is assigned the double-'Api' rating of qualifying members of the Erie Insurance Exchange Pool.
